Does your child constantly chew on things, play rough, hide in tight spots, crash into things on purpose, love heavy blankets, and hold items too tightly?

They may be looking for more proprioceptive input or heavy work activities! Occupational therapist, Erin Liuzzo, describes what the proprioceptive system does and how incorporating heavy work activities into your child's daily life can help them feel more calm, organized, and regulated.
